📢Blood DNA virome🧬🦠 assocites autoimmune diseases🔬. Endogeneous human herpesvirus 6B (eHHV-6B) has systemic lupus erythematosus (SLE) risk. Increased anellovirus in SLE, rheumatoid arthritis (RA), COVID-19 Nature Genetics📰#wgs #lupus #virus #covid #gwas nature.com/articles/s4158…

Human papillomavirus (HPV)🦠integration into human host genome🧬😃drives HPV+ head & neck cancers🦀. Tumor whole-genome seq identified intratumor clonal heterogeneity & genomic instability. Now in Nature Communications🎉 #cancer #genome #virus #HPV #wgs #papilloma nature.com/articles/s4146…



Germline (HLA, CCR6) & somatic mutations (clonal hematopoiesis, mCA)🧬have neuromyelitis optica spectrum disorder risk!! Projecting 21q loss mCA to scRNA-seq showed CD4T-specific somatic cells with type I interferon dysregulation Cell Genomics cell.com/cell-genomics/… #NMOSD #gwas


Germline & somatic mutations at MHC & IGH define COVID-19 vaccine immunogenicity. mCA at 6p-MHC, 14q-IGH, mosaic loss of sex chromosome decrease vaccine titer but increase infection, allergy, rheumatic disease risk. Kyuto Sonehara 南宮湖(Ho Namkoong) Cell Genomics cell.com/cell-genomics/…

Pathway-stratified polygenicity🧬and single cell, metabolome, proteome projection revealed East Asian-specific negative genetic correlation between respiratory🫁& cardiometbolic🫀diseases (e.g. asthma/COPD↔️diabetes). Nature Communications #GWAS #PRS #PGS #proteome nature.com/articles/s4146…
